Transaction 0ec944d92cefd003335dff8f011250aacd3350044d9110f650eb3cae9218611e

block
3ed46076c7d71fdbfe589b1b0c2234c88cea3b7f46f62addebb2cf0f9cefd02c

1 Input

24 Outputs